Here is a brief abstract taken from the release:

Distributed-Input-Distributed-Output (DIDO) wireless technology is a breakthrough approach that allows each wireless user to use the total data rate1 of shared spectrum simultaneously with all other users, by eliminating interference between users sharing the same spectrum. With conventional wireless technologies the information rate available per user drops as more users share the same spectrum to avoid interference, but with DIDO, the information rate per user remains steady at the total data rate of the spectrum as more users are added.

As a result, DIDO profoundly increases the information capacity of radio spectrum, while increasing reliability and reducing the price and complexity of wireless devices. DIDO deployment is far less expensive than conventional commercial wireless deployment, despite having vastly higher capacity and performance, and is capable to use consumer Internet infrastructure and indoor access points.

The potency of DIDO is to get unlimited amount of concurrent users, all streaming high-definition video, utilizing the same spectrum that a single user would use with conventional wireless technology, with no degradation in performance, no dead zones, no interference between users, and no diminution in data order as more users are added.

DIDO works indoor/outdoor for urban/suburban applications at distances of several miles, and for rural applications, DIDO works at distances up to 250 miles. Urban/suburban latency is sub-millisecond.

This paper describes how DIDO is dramatically different than conventional wireless technology, how DIDO works, what we have run so far, and the mind-blowing applications DIDO makes possible.
